I really liked this book. This is the story of lives intersected one stormy night. It tells of promises made and promises kept. By telling the story through different viewpoints of the main characters, Rachel Simon is able to put the reader into the minds of her characters. This is a very thought provoking novel and would be an excellent choice for a book club.

This book was a surprise - i expected it to focus on all the unfair treatment that a deaf man and abandoned woman sent to a state facility in the 60's received. Instead it was more about the steps they took to make their lives better, how they never gave up and the wonderful people who helped them along the way. A very inspiring and educational book. ...more
